XDWM invests in stocks. The fund's major sectors are Process Industries, with 47.97% stocks, and Non-Energy Minerals, with 46.73% of the basket. The assets are mostly located in the North America region.
XDWM top holdings are Linde plc and BHP Group Ltd, occupying 8.94% and 5.60% of the portfolio correspondingly.
XDWM assets under management is ‪263.91 M‬ EUR. It's risen 3.09% over the last month.
XDWM fund flows account for ‪−5.94 M‬ EUR (1 year). Many traders use this metric to get insight into investors' sentiment and evaluate whether it's time to buy or sell the fund.
No, XDWM doesn't pay dividends to its holders.
XDWM shares are issued by Deutsche Bank AG under the brand Xtrackers. The ETF was launched on Mar 16, 2016, and its management style is Passive.
XDWM expense ratio is 0.25% meaning you'd have to pay 0.25% of your investment to help manage the fund.
XDWM follows the MSCI World Index / Materials -SEC. ETFs usually track some benchmark seeking to replicate its performance and guide asset selection and objectives.
